The Career Network is an innovative program that uses the evidence-based practice of supported employment to help program participants achieve their employment goals.   We provide services to both CUCS supported housing programs and to individuals with special needs living in the community at large.  We work with individuals with various special needs including a history of severe and persistent mental illness, substance use, HIV/AIDS and/or a history of homelessness.  Our services are person-centered, using a strengths-based, harm reduction model.  We work collaboratively as a team of social workers to develop clinical and workforce development interventions to help our participants thrive as they try out challenges in the world of work.  The program seeks to assist participants in their recovery path with the goal of assisting them toward living a full and satisfying life in the community.   Responsibilities:    The Mental Health Clinician (Employment...
